attributed to Marjorelle, circa 1900, with arched back above a marquetry inlaid splat, with sunflowers in burlwood and other woods, flanked by carved leaves, over scrolled arms and twisted carved front legs, 37-1/2 x 22 x 20 in.
Provenance: Private Collection, Camden, South Carolinatwo cracks in upper splat with associated veneer losses, otherwise generally good, very minor distress at arm attachments to rear stiles,ΓΏ minor crack and repair at back rail at splat attachment, scattered minor finish distress and light wear, later screws and possible restoration to front stretcher, modern upholstery in good condition
